About Schools in Toledo, Washington

Toledo, Washington is home to 4 schools, including 4 public schools. The city's schools span 1 elementary school, 1 middle school, and 2 high schools.

With an average rating of 5.3 out of 10, schools in Toledo show moderate performance on the MySchoolScout composite scale, which measures academic achievement, student growth, equity, and school environment.

The highest-performing school in Toledo is Toledo High School with a composite score of 6.8/10, demonstrating strong academic outcomes and school quality metrics.

Toledo is served by 1 school district: Toledo School District. These districts collectively serve 857 students.

Toledo's community shows 21% bachelor's degree attainment with a median household income of $80,278. The poverty rate in the area is 6.2%.

Community Profile

Toledo has a median household income of $80,278. It is a community where 21%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$405,300, with a median rent of $719/month. The local poverty rate of 6.2%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 32 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.

How We Rate Schools

Every school receives a composite score from 1 to 10 based on four pillars: Academic Performance (50%), Student Growth (20%), Equity (15%), and Learning Environment (15%). Scores are built from publicly available data including standardized test results, enrollment figures, and school climate indicators.
